[QUOTE="Schwepps, post: 373635, member: 3592"] It's safe to leave your headlights and aircond on Auto as they cut off when cranking the starter, so doubt that's the reason. If you're driving 150km on highways daily, everything about your car should be healthy, especially the battery. Maybe the original battery itself was bad, or your alternator isn't giving adequate charge. Anyway, you should try to change the battery and find/fix the cause under BSRI, although you've exceeded BSRI mileage limit. Take it in ASAP and get loud. :wink: [/QUOTE]
